Elmhurst Business Rejects Biden Backers: Report

The owner defends his decision to a Chicago TV station.

Elmhurst Cigar Shop, 114 W. Park Ave., asks supporters of President-elect Joe Biden to stay away.

ELMHURST, IL — An Elmhurst business has a sign that says, "Biden supporters keep out!" And the owner told CBS 2 that he is willing to suffer the business consequences.

Shaun Thompson is the owner of Elmhurst Cigar House, 114 W. Park Ave. He defended the decision to post the sign.

“I don’t want them anyway. I don’t want them in there, and I don’t have to pretend that they have respect for me,” Thompson told CBS 2, “so I’m going to show disrespect for them.”

The sign was put up weeks ago following the November election.

Many of the posts on Thompson's Facebook page are focused on politics. In one, he said, "Facts are whatever Democrats say they are versus reality. (They) are a disgraceful deceitful fascistic Mafia and nothing more." He also endorsed a story that said global warming "is a complete hoax and scam."

Thompson's Facebook page says he attended St. Joseph High School in Westchester and is from Melrose Park. He now lives in Elmwood Park, according to his page.
